Tiltmeter

Wireless sensor for static inclination monitoring The Tiltmeter is a wireless, battery-powered sensor designed to measure variations in the static tilt angle relative to the horizontal plane. Multiple devices can be synchronized across large assets to reconstruct deformation profiles and monitor structural movement via the MyMove IoT Platform.

Main features

Precision tilt. Zero wires. Total structural awareness.

Tracks angular changes with sub-milliradian resolution, giving engineers full visibility into settlement, rotation, and early warning signs of instability.

High-resolution triaxial tilt sensing

Provides angular data on both longitudinal (φ) and transversal (θ) axes with exceptional resolution (0.000015°), repeatability (±0.0005°), and accuracy (0.005°), enabling detailed assessment of slow structural deformations.

Scheduled, synchronized acquisition

Supports programmable acquisition intervals (2, 5, 15, 30 min) with 16-second averaging per sample. Devices are time-synchronized to capture tilt variations consistently across networks.

Compatible with MyMove Tools

Supports advanced processing through MyMove platform tools: • Tiltmeter Chains Tool: calculates cumulative and differential displacement across chains of tiltmeters for horizontal or vertical sections. • Rail Monitoring Tool: enables computation of rail geometry parameters such as CANT, TWIST, vertical displacement, and track bowing.

Inclination compensation via platform

Integrated tilt compensation aligns measurements relative to the original installation position (Δφ and Δθ), correcting for non-horizontal mounting.

What this sensor measures

Tilt angle φ (phi)

Angle between the sensor’s Z axis and its horizontal projection.

Tilt angle θ (theta)

Angle between the Y axis and its horizontal projection.

Temperature

Ambient temperature recorded with each acquisition.

Technical specifications

Sensing technology

MEMS triaxial accelerometer

Angular resolution

0.000015°

Repeatability

±0.0005°

Accuracy

0.005°

Range

±90° on both axes

Cross-axis sensitivity

1%

Temperature resolution

0.125 °C

Sampling

Programmed, 16-second averaging

Synchronization accuracy

±1 s

Radio

LoRaWAN, 868/915 MHz

Battery

3.6V LiSOCl₂ 19Ah (Type D)

IP rating

IP67

Size

75 × 80 × 57 mm | Weight: 1.1 kg

Operating temp

–40°C to +85°C

Battery life

up to 8 years (30 min acquisition)
